Moldmaker

In this job you will be responsible for for the manufacturing, maintenance, and repair of precision tools, molds, and dies used in the production process. This role requires a combination of technical skills, attention to detail, and the ability to work with a variety of tools and machinery.

As a Moldmaker you will:



  • Construct, modify, and repair precision tools, molds, and dies according to engineering drawings and specifications.
  • Operate a variety of machinery, such as lathes, milling machines, grinders, and CNC machines, to shape and finish tools and components.
  • Ensure that all manufactured tools meet quality standards and specifications through careful inspection and measurement.
  • Troubleshoot and resolve issues with tools, molds, or dies to maintain efficient production processes.
  • Work closely with engineers, designers, and other team members to understand project requirements and make adjustments as needed.
  • Maintain accurate records of tool designs, modifications, and repairs. Document any changes made to tools for future reference.
  • Adhere to safety protocols and guidelines to ensure a safe working environment. Identify and address potential safety hazards
  • Maintain safe and clean working environment by complying with procedures, rules, and regulations
  • Conserve resources by using equipment and supplies as needed to accomplish job results
  • Contribute to team effort by training others in performance of machinist tasks as needed
  • Inspect all work prior to passing it on to the next operation
  • Document actions by completing production and quality forms
  • Communicate effectively with others at various levels of the organization.


We are looking for someone who has:



  • Experience in using various hand tools, precision measuring instruments, and machinery such as lathes and milling machines.
  • High level of precision and attention to detail.
  • Ability to analyze and solve problems related to toolmaking and manufacturing processes.
  • Willingness to learn and adapt to new tools, technologies, and manufacturing processes.


  • Proficiency in reading and interpreting technical drawings, blueprints, and specifications.
  • High School diploma, GED or combination of work experience and skill development


  • The ability to understand and follow verbal and written instructions in English.


It is preferred if you have:



  • 3 or more years in precision machining
  • Knowledge of shut-off surfaces versus molding surfaces
  • Experience with machining components part of larger assemblies and an understanding of how each component fits
  • Basic polishing and surface finishing experience
  • Operation and understanding of EDM machines
